Bulls Beaten By Traders, 4-3
|
Despite a fine performance by right fielder Ken Durick, the Kansas City Bulls lost to the Chicago Traders, 4-3. Durick went 3-4 with a home run, 2 singles, and a walk, while adding 2 RBI and scoring once. The winning pitcher was 25-year old left-handed pitcher Skip Crawford. He tossed 103 pitches over 5.2 innings, allowing 2 runs on 6 hits. The win elevated the Traders to 56-53.
Chicago used the timely hitting of Jeff Madsen to seize the win. The left fielder stroked a run-scoring single in the top of the seventh inning to put the Traders on top, 4-2. It was his only hit in 3 at-bats, but it was a game-changer.
"It doesn't matter if you're 10 games over .500 or 10 games under, it feels good to win," Madsen told the Chicago Bulletin.
